I'm assuming we're solely talking about circumaural/supra-aural headphones and not earbuds and IEMs (In-ear monitors).
Looking at the description, you aren't going to be in a noise-free environment so you're down to closed headphones.
Since they're mostly used on the go, you want a pretty efficient headphone (Unless you want to spend extra money and carry a portable rig).
Personally, I haven't listened to the V8s, but I'm assuming it's similar to the V6 with a spike around the low to mid treble.

What do you want your headphones to sound like?
I know it's kind of ambiguous, but if you can explain your desired sound even a tad bit, it'd be easier to choose the right headphone.

I personally use the Sennheiser HD25-1 ii with my portable rig (Cowon J3 to JDS Labs C421 w/ OPA2227 to HD25) and it sounds really engaging.
Punchy bass, aggressive mids, and sparkly highs without too much sibilance. It also blocks outside noise very well, almost like IEMs.
The only gripe is that it's supra-aural (rests on your ear) so it may be discomforting after a long listening session.
